    The Quiet Master of Dutch Landscape

    Meindert Lubbertszoon Hobbema remains a figure shrouded in relative obscurity compared to his contemporaries like Rembrandt and Vermeer, yet he stands as one of the most distinctive voices within the Golden Age of Dutch art. His landscapes—characterized by an exquisite level of detail and imbued with a palpable sense of atmosphere—capture the serene beauty of rural Holland with remarkable precision. While biographical documentation remains somewhat elusive, scholars have pieced together a portrait of an artist deeply rooted in his era, profoundly influenced by the masters of his time and committed to capturing the subtle nuances of light, texture, and the natural world.

    Born in Amsterdam around 1638, Hobbema’s early life was shaped by the vibrant artistic energy of the Dutch Golden Age. He entered the professional sphere through a formal apprenticeship under Jacob van Ruysdael beginning approximately 1657. This formative period was essential, as it allowed him to absorb Ruysdael's masterful technique for rendering landscapes with luminous color palettes and meticulous observation. Through this lineage, Hobbema inherited a tradition of storytelling through scenery, where the placement of a tree or the bend of a path served to guide the viewer’s eye through a carefully composed natural drama.

    Evolution of Style and Technique

    The partnership with Ruysdael was far more than a mere educational period; it fostered an intellectual and stylistic exchange that propelled Hobbema’s artistic evolution. While his early works often mirrored the river scenes and compositions of his mentor, Hobbema gradually developed a distinctive vision marked by a heightened sensitivity to light and color. By around 1662, the influence of Ruysdael had solidified into a style that was uniquely his own—one characterized by a preference for muted tones, textured brushstrokes, and an unwavering focus on capturing the natural world as it appeared to the eye.

    His mature works are celebrated for their ability to capture the subtle interplay of sunlight filtering through dense foliage and the way light dances across woodland paths. Unlike the more dramatic or stormy landscapes found in other Dutch traditions, Hobbema’s oeuvre often leans toward a peaceful, structured realism. He possessed an unparalleled ability to render:

    The intricate textures of bark and moss on ancient trees.

    The atmospheric depth created by receding woodland vistas.

    The quiet, rhythmic movement of sunlight through leafy canopies.

    The humble beauty of rural roads, canals, and rustic buildings.

    Legacy and Historical Significance

    Hobbema’s contribution to the Dutch landscape tradition lies in his ability to elevate the mundane aspects of the countryside into subjects of profound contemplative beauty. His paintings do not merely document the topography of 17th-century Holland; they evoke a sense of stillness and permanence. Through his mastery of light and composition, he transformed simple wooded scenes into complex studies of nature's quiet grandeur.

    Though he may not have achieved the global celebrity of the era's portraitists, his historical significance is cemented by his role in perfecting the landscape genre. His work serves as a vital link in the evolution of Dutch realism, providing a window into a period where the mastery of light and the observation of nature became the ultimate expressions of artistic truth. Today, his paintings remain cherished for their ability to transport the viewer to a tranquil, sun-dappled world that feels both intimately real and timelessly poetic.
